Sorry, I re-sized the pics and they ended up smaller than I thought. It is a G19.
As far as the AR goes, it is something I put together. It is an LMT 16" carbine Upper, i then got an LMT lower, with their part kit. Kit included a two stage match trigger, and the Hogue grip. BCG is also LMT. The rail system is a MI extended carbine Free Float, and the BUIS is the MI same plane. Didn't intend it to basically an MI/LMT build, but those are the parts I got for the money. It is my baby, 1 MOA accurate. |
